I'd say a 6 speed with an Intake/Exhaust and headers will run a 14 flat.
An automatic with the same bolt on goodies would run 14.2-14.3(guessing).
now if you want to get into the upper 13's you got a few of options
#1. if you got a automatic trade it for a 6 speed and get a PERFECT R/T off the tree.
#2. Comptech S/C
#3. get out the N20

It basically boils down to the dyno and the E.T. - get it any which way you can while being NA
There is NO WAY to run anything better than a 13.3 E.T without 285whp or some kind of massive weight-reduction - that's the bottom-line. It's driver and traction beyond that.
